What it's like to live in Bibb County?

Economic & Geographic Profile

Healthcare, education, and logistics serve as the primary economic drivers for Bibb County, a central Georgia hub positioned along the Ocmulgee River. The region benefits from its status as a medical and educational center, supported by major institutions that provide stable employment for a population of approximately 157,000 residents. Its position at the intersection of major interstate corridors facilitates a robust industrial sector, particularly in warehousing and distribution.

Cities & Community Character

Macon, the county seat, offers a dense urban core characterized by historic architecture and a growing arts scene, while the surrounding unincorporated areas provide a more traditional suburban or rural atmosphere. This contrast allows residents to choose between the walkable amenities of the city center and the larger lot sizes found in the county’s outlying residential pockets.

Market Trends & Development

The new construction market in Bibb County is currently defined by a mix of downtown revitalization projects and expanding residential development in Bibb County toward the suburban fringes. Demand is largely driven by the area's role as a regional service center, leading to a steady pace of building activity that caters to both professionals and families. Developers are increasingly focusing on land availability in the western and northern portions of the county to meet the needs of those seeking modern floor plans.

Regional Value & Lifestyle

Bibb County offers a competitive cost of living compared to the Atlanta metropolitan area, providing significant value for buyers looking for more square footage. Given the humid subtropical climate of the Sunbelt, many newer properties prioritize energy-efficient cooling systems and advanced insulation to manage seasonal utility costs. This combination of affordability and regional accessibility makes the area a practical choice for long-term investment.
